A
groundbreaking and comprehensive reference with over 500,000 copies
sold since it first debuted in 1970, the new sixth edition of
Engineering Mathematics has been thoroughly revised and
expanded. An interactive Personal Tutor CD-ROM is
included with every book. Providing a broad mathematical survey,
this innovative volume covers a full range of topics from the very
basic to the advanced. Whether you're an engineer looking for a
useful on-the-job reference or want to improve your mathematical
skills, or you are a student who needs an in-depth self-study
guide, Engineering Mathematics is sure to come in handy time and
time again.
- Offers a
unique programmed approach that takes users through the mathematics
in a step-by-step fashion with a wealth of worked examples and
exercises.
- Contains
Quizzes, Learning Outcomes and Can You? Checklists that guide
readers through each topic and focus understanding.
- Ideal as
reference or a self-learning manual.
